Wests Tigers NSW Cup and NYC Holden Cup teams have been named for their respective trial matches to played this Saturday, February 13 in Camden.

Following on from a 22-22 draw against Penrith Panthers last week, Wests Tigers NYC Holden Cup side will take on the Sydney Roosters at Kirkham Oval, Elderslie at 4:00pm, followed by the Club’s NSW Cup side as they take on the Wyong Roos at 6:00pm.

Wests Tigers have named strong teams for both matches, with NRL squad members Sauaso Sue, Ava Seumanufagai set to feature in NSW Cup, having spent last weekend at the Downer NRL Auckland Nines. International representatives Asipeli Fine, Chance Peni, Esan Marsters and Wesley Lolo will also line up for the Club against Wyong.
